Questões de Banco de Dados para Concurso

Foram encontradas 12.808 questões

Q1290358 Banco de Dados
Com relação ao modelo Entidade Relacionamento (ER), considere as seguintes afirmações.
I - ER não permite que sejam definidos relacionamentos de grau maior do que dois. II - Relacionamentos representam associações entre entidades, mas não necessariamente entre entidades diferentes. III - Independentemente da cardinalidade mínima, relacionamentos N:N são sempre implementados por meio de uma tabela própria no modelo relacional.
Quais estão corretas?
Alternativas
Q1290353 Banco de Dados
Sobre mapeamento do modelo entidade relacionamento para o modelo relacional, é correto afirmar que:
Alternativas
Q1290352 Banco de Dados
Considere as afirmações abaixo sobre relacionamento entre entidades na modelagem de dados relacional.
I - A relação hierárquica (1:N) é a situação em que a ocorrência da Entidade A possui relacionamento com várias ocorrências da Entidade B. Pode-se considerar que a entidade A mantém um nível hierárquico superior ao da entidade B.
II - A relação simétrica (N:N) é a situação em que a ocorrência da Entidade A possui um relacionamento com várias ocorrências da Entidade B, e uma ocorrência da Entidade B também possui relacionamento com várias ocorrências da Entidade A. Pode-se considerar que as entidades A e B mantêm, entre elas, proporções simétricas.
III - A relação recursiva (1:N ou N:N) é a situação em que uma ocorrência da Entidade A possui um relacionamento com várias ocorrências da própria Entidade A. Pode-se considerar que a Entidade A mantém um autorrelacionamento, ou seja, a entidade se relaciona com ela mesma.
Quais estão corretas?
Alternativas
Q1290351 Banco de Dados
Sobre restrições no banco de dados Oracle, é correto afirmar que
Alternativas
Q1290350 Banco de Dados
Analise o trecho de código abaixo, escrito em SQL.
SELECT cod_conveniada CONVENIADA, vlr_fatura VALOR FROM FATURA ORDER BY vlr_fatura;
Com base nesse código, é correto afirmar que ORDER BY vlr_fatura indica que o resultado da consulta é ordenado de forma
Alternativas
Q1290349 Banco de Dados
Sobre a organização de registros em arquivos, assinale a alternativa correta.
Alternativas
Q1288597 Banco de Dados
Com o objetivo de manter o princípio básico de um banco de dados, em termos de disponibilidade integridade e confiabilidade, devemos manter as tabelas e registros organizados, para isto é necessário aplicar a normalização. Considerando as formas normais, qual o procedimento para eliminar dependências transitivas em um cenário que os passos anteriores já foram aplicados ?
Alternativas
Q1288590 Banco de Dados
Considerando as boas práticas para banco de dados, em performance disponibilidade e segurança, podemos utilizar o conceito de ACID. Aplicando as iniciativas de Atomicidade, Consistência, Durabilidade e:
Alternativas
Q1288169 Banco de Dados
PostgreSQL é um sistema gerenciador de banco de dados objeto-relacional baseado em código aberto. Considerando as rotinas de atividades de manutenção desse Banco de Dados, é correto afirmar acerca do comando VACUUM:
Alternativas
Q1288168 Banco de Dados
Acerca de processamento de transações, controle de concorrência e recuperação, pode-se afirmar que:
Alternativas
Q1288125 Banco de Dados
Os bancos de dados se tornaram o principal elemento dos sistemas de informação e são peças de vital importância para as organizações, pois contém informações que são utilizadas no controle de operações empresariais. Um elemento relacionado à estrutura de bancos de dados é:
Alternativas
Q1287705 Banco de Dados
Assinale a alternativa que indica corretamente o conjunto de sistemas de softwares e hardwares capazes de produzir, armazenar, processar, analisar e representar inúmeras informações sobre o espaço geográfico, tendo como produto final mapas temáticos, imagens de satélites, cartas topográficas, gráficos e tabelas.
Alternativas
Q1287458 Banco de Dados
Com base nos Sistemas Gerenciadores de Banco de Dados (SGBD), os comandos “GRANT” (atribui privilégios) e “REVOKE” (remove privilégios) são utilizados em que linguagem?
Alternativas
Q1287443 Banco de Dados
Assinale a alternativa que NÃO corresponde a Modelo de Sistema Gerenciadores de Banco de Dados (SGBD).
Alternativas
Q1287440 Banco de Dados
O SQL possui operadores relacionais, que são usados para realizar comparações entre valores, em estruturas de controle. Qual alternativa corresponde a um operador relacional chamado de “diferente”?
Alternativas
Q1287439 Banco de Dados
Que cláusula em SQL é utilizada para especificar a tabela de onde se vai selecionar os registros?
Alternativas
Q1286387 Banco de Dados
Dado os três conceitos técnicos abaixo, assinale a alternativa que corresponda respectivamente à tecnologia referente a cada um desses conceitos.

1. processo de explorar grandes quantidades de dados à procura de padrões consistentes.
2. refere-se ao processo de coleta, organização, análise, compartilhamento e monitoramento de informações que oferecem suporte a gestão de negócios.
3. depósito de dados digitais que serve para armazenar informações detalhadas relativamente a uma empresa.
Alternativas
Q1286383 Banco de Dados
Nesta forma os atributos precisam ser atômicos, o que significa que as tabelas não podem ter valores repetidos e nem atributos possuindo mais de um valor (questão refere-se a normalização em Banco de Dados):
Alternativas
Q1286374 Banco de Dados
Relacione as duas colunas quanto aos tipos de comandos básicos de SQL
(1) DDL                    (2) DML                   (3) DCL                   
(A) INSERT, UPDATE e DELETE (B) CREATE e DROP (C) GRANT e REVOKE
Alternativas
Q1286228 Banco de Dados
Considerando um banco de dados que possua uma tabela chamada Cidade e contém as colunas ID, Nome e UF, qual comando deve ser executado para que sejam listadas as colunas Nome e UF de todos os registros da tabela e ordenados pela coluna Nome?
Alternativas
Respostas
4861: D
4862: D
4863: E
4864: B
4865: A
4866: C
4867: A
4868: C
4869: A
4870: C
4871: B
4872: B
4873: C
4874: B
4875: E
4876: A
4877: D
4878: A
4879: B
4880: B